Output ed26aa6824ad6611100e470f81e2e8240b8aeed773abdcf5487040158987c74b:0

value
725655
script pubkey
OP_0 OP_PUSHBYTES_20 cbb0a3046a6e31776c1a6a3804b63ab2d29b3d0f
address
bc1qewc2xpr2dcchwmq6dguqfd36ktffk0g0q5e90f
transaction
ed26aa6824ad6611100e470f81e2e8240b8aeed773abdcf5487040158987c74b